Validators are responsible for verifying and batching transactions into blocks. They check the work of other validators, which keeps the blockchain accurate and efficient. Other validators review the block so they can hold the chosen validator accountable. This way they can ensure the best interest of the network or penalize if malicious activity occurs. Proof of stake in crypto is a consensus mechanism — a way for a blockchain to validate transactions. The nodes in a blockchain must be in agreement on the present state of the blockchain and which transactions are valid. While staking can work differently depending on the cryptocurrency, most use staking pools. Crypto traders combine their funds in these staking pools to have a better chance of earning staking rewards. Finally, it’s worth remembering that third-party crypto staking programs often require you to keep your crypto online, on their platforms. That can leave you vulnerable to potential losses in the event of a crypto exchange failure like the FTX collapse. The biggest risk you face with crypto staking is that the price goes down. Keep this in mind if you find cryptocurrencies offering extremely high staking reward rates. If you want to stake crypto, you need to own a cryptocurrency that uses the proof-of-stake model.

But if they validate correct, legitimate transactions and data, they earn more crypto as a reward. In some ways, staking is similar to depositing cash in a high-yield savings account. Banks lend out your deposits, and you earn interest on your account balance. With cryptocurrency, one way to make a profit is to sell your investment when the market price increases. Staking is the process of locking up a certain amount of cryptocurrency to help secure and support the operations of a blockchain network. By doing so, stakers are rewarded with additional cryptocurrency, making it a popular method for investors to earn passive income. However, the exact mechanisms and rules will vary from one staking platform to another. In some cases, withdrawing staked assets early may lead to partial or total loss of the staking rewards.
